WebThe highest passing score in UBE jurisdictions is 280 (Alaska). That said, there are many UBE jurisdictions, like South Carolina, New York, New Jersey, and Montana, that will accept a minimum passing score of 266. A score of 280 on the UBE corresponds to the 73rd percentile, a score of 300 to the 90th, and a score of 330 to the top 1% of all ...
Web7 de jan. de 2024 · The UBE has three parts: the Multistate Bar Exam (MBE), the Multistate Essay Exam (MEE), and the Multistate Performance Test (MPT). MBE. The MBE is a six-hour test and consists of 200 multiple-choice questions that test your understanding across seven subjects. Your MBE score comprises 50% of your overall UBE score. WebIf you scored a 230 (and thus are in the 9th percentile of UBE takers) that means you scored higher than 9% of applicants taking the exam. If you scored a 260, you were in the 44th percentile, and scored higher than 44 percent of applicants taking the Uniform Bar Exam.

MPRE scaled scores are calculated by NCBE based on a statistical process known as equating that is commonly used on standardized examinations.
